Studies on fluoroalkylation and fluoroalkoxylation. Part 26. Wilkinson's catalyst-induced addition of fluoroalkyl iodides to olefins

Abstract

Abstract Addition of fluoroalkyl iodides to olefins in the presence of tris (triphenylphosphine) chlororhodium (I) in benzene or acetonitrile gives the corresponding 1: 1 adducts in good yields. The reaction can be suppressed with p-dinitrobenzene (p-DNB) or di-t-butylnitroxide, and tetrahydrofuran derivatives are obtained from the reaction of fluoroalkyl iodides with diallyl ether.
